> I'm new to Lumenvox, so I may be wrong about this, but
> it looks like at least part of your problem may be
> that you do not have your enviroment variables set
> properly.
> 
> My installation area is /opt/lumenvox and I have:
> 
> LVBIN=/opt/lumenvox/engine_7.5/bin
> LVINCLUDE=/opt/lumenvox/engine_7.5/include
> LVLANG=/opt/lumenvox/engine_7.5/Lang
> LVLIB=/opt/lumenvox/engine_7.5/lib
> LVRESPONSE=/opt/lumenvox/engine_7.5/Lang
> LV_LICENSE=/opt/lumenvox/licenseserver_7.5/bin
> 
	You are correct.  All the settings in my computer are like this:

LVBIN=/opt/lumenvox/engine_7.1/bin
LVINCLUDE=/opt/lumenvox/engine_7.1/include
LVLANG=/opt/lumenvox/engine_7.1/Lang
LVLIB=/opt/lumenvox/engine_7.1/lib
LVRESPONSE=/opt/lumenvox/engine_7.1/Lang
LV_LICENSE=/opt/lumenvox/licenseserver_7.1/bin

	The only thing I do not understand is where they came from.  This is a
completely new installation so there was no trace of the 7.1 software on
the server.  If I look at /etc/profile.d/LVRE.sh all the variables are
set to 7.5, the init.d scripts also export the same variables and they
are all set to 7.5!  I have no idea what is setting them to 7.1.
